From the top:

8) MAP (NAV screen on MFD)
8) Info (Consumption/Energy screen on MFD)
8) Voice command
8) Phone connect (off-hook)
8) Phone disconnect (hang-up)
8) A/C (on/off/vent/recirc --- each button press cycles through the choices)
8) Front defrost (on/off)
8) Rear defrost (on/off)

for audio mute, hold the "MODE" button for a second and that'll power off the audio.

Subsequently, it's much easier (in my opinion) to just hit the little power button to the radio instead of dealing with the volume controls.
